Identifying open ports on a Windows system is a crucial aspect of network security and troubleshooting. Open ports are network endpoints that listen for incoming connections, allowing external entities to access and communicate with a computer. Question 2: What are some methods to check open ports in Windows?

There are multiple methods to check open ports in Windows, including using graphical user interface (GUI) tools like the Windows Firewall, command-line tools like Netstat and PowerShell, and third-party port scanning tools. Each method offers its own advantages and can be tailored to specific needs and preferences.

Question 5: Are there any tools available to assist with checking open ports?

Yes, various tools are available to assist with checking open ports. These include built-in Windows tools like the Windows Firewall and Netstat, as well as third-party port scanning tools that offer advanced features and customization options. Choosing the appropriate tool depends on factors such as the system environment, desired level of detail, and specific requirements.
